Summary

Newport defeated visiting Colville 62-48 in a loser-out District 7 1A playoff game on Friday night.

The Grizzlies jumped out to a 19-6 lead by the end of the first quarter and despite the Indians run to cut the lead to seven with four minutes left to go in the game, Newport held on for a 14 point win.

Danny Bradbury finished with 20 points and four steals to lead Newport, and Ty McDaniel added 14 points and nine rebounds.

Newport plays top-seeded Freeman Tuesday night in the second round of District playoffs.
